字符串的拼接之前咱们也应用过的,就是应用 + 号来拼接字符串,如果遇到数字,必须要把数字转成字符串之后能力拼接。至于截取字符串,须要通过下标来对字符串进行索引,至于这么索引咱们前面就说。
一、字符串拼接
字符串拼接过程中如果是非字符串类型数据必须要转成字符串,此外还能够应用局部运算符进行简略的运算。
name = 'python 自学网'
age = 18
website = 'http://www.wakey.com.cn/'
t = name + '='*10 + str(age) + ':' + website
print(t)
返回后果:python 自学网 ==========18:http://www.wakey.com.cn/
二、字符串截取
字符串的截取有两种状况,一种是获取单个字符串,还有一种是获取一段字符串。
获取单个字符串
从实质上讲,字符串是由多个字符形成的,字符之间是有程序的,这个顺序号就称为索引(index)。Python 容许通过索引来操作字符串中的单个或者多个字符,比方获取指定索引处的字符,返回指定字符的索引值等。
name = 'python 自学网'
print(name[3])
返回后果:h
由下面的后果能够看进去 h 是第四个字母,然而咱们写的索引值是 3,所以可得悉索引是从 0 开始,这也是编程语言中的默认规定。
当然咱们还能够把索引值编程复数,这样就是从前面往前面索引。
name = 'python 自学网'
print(name[3])
print(name[-2])
返回后果:h
学